[0022] Such as figure 1 As shown, the current input terminal R concentrates the transmission current of each sub-conductor of the ten-split wire through the confluence conductive plate 1, and uses the power-taking transformer 2 to measure the total value of the transmission current of the ten-split wire transmission line, and passes through the shunt conductive plate 3 and the conductive rod 7 Transmission to the reference voltage board 5, the reference voltage board 5 is connected to one end of all circuit breakers 10 and parallel bypass switches 11, and the other ends of the circuit breakers 10 and bypass switches 11 are respectively connected to the sub-wire currents fixed on the insulation output board 6 The output terminal S, and each sub-conductor is connected to a circuit breaker 10 and a parallel bypass switch 11, the initial state of ten circuit breakers 10 is ...
